Historians Reflect on the Role a Kentucky Officer Played at Fort Sumter

By Dan Modlin

http://stream.publicbroadcasting.net/production/mp3/wkyu/local-wkyu-962028.mp3

Bowling Green, Ky – A Union Officer from the State of Kentucky played a key role when Confederate troops opened fire on Fort Sumter. He had decided to move his forces into the modern fort shortly before the attack started. Dr. Glen LaFantasie and Dr. Jack Thacker of the WKU History Department talk with Dan Modlin, in the latest in our series of reports on the 150th anniversary of the Civil War......
